Dénia is a port town at the foot of the Montgó mountain, serving as the northern gateway to the Costa Blanca. It operates regular ferry services to Ibiza and Mallorca. Dénia was designated a UNESCO Creative City of Gastronomy in 2015, recognizing its red prawn cuisine and local food traditions.

Foodies and sailing enthusiasts. Families wanting ferry access to the Balearic Islands. Buyers seeking a small-city feel with strong gastronomy and natural surroundings.
Townhouses in the old center, apartments along the coast, rural fincas in the hills. Old-town townhouses from 180,000 EUR, beachfront apartments from 200,000 EUR.
Properties from 180,000-500,000 EUR. ITP 10%. Rental yields 4-6%. Community fees 40-100 EUR/month. IBI 400-900 EUR/year.
